Taxonomy and Naming
Cryptosaurus means “hidden lizard.” It is classified within the Ankylosauria suborder, which includes various armored dinosaurs. The sole species recognized is Cryptosaurus eumerus.
This genus is considered dubious because it is only known from a partial femur, making it difficult to assign it firmly to a specific group. The initial description was made by Harry Seeley. The naming and classification have sparked discussions among experts regarding its relationship to other dinosaurs.
Discovery and Research
The discovery of Cryptosaurus dates back to 1869 when Lucas Ewbank, a geologist, found its right femur. He donated this bone to the Woodwardian Museum in Cambridge.
Research on Cryptosaurus has been limited due to the lack of complete fossil remains. Evolutionary Importance
Cryptosaurus is essential for understanding the evolutionary connections among dinosaurs. Initially thought to be related to Iguanodon, its classification has changed over time. Today, it is often considered part of the ankylosaur family.
The limited fossil evidence, primarily a partial femur, complicates its classification. This uncertainty underscores the challenges paleontologists face in organizing dinosaur families. Cryptosaurus illustrates how ongoing research can reshape the understanding of dinosaur evolution and diversity.
